java
如何使用Java连接Oracle12c数据库
Java是一种广泛应用于企业级应用开发的编程语言,而Oracle是常用的关系型数据库之一。本文将介绍如何使用Java连接Oracle12c数据库,帮助开发者在项目中顺利地操作数据库。
1. 确认所需的依赖
在开始连接Oracle12c数据库之前,需要确保项目中已经添加了与Oracle数据库连接相关的依赖。常用的依赖包括:
- ojdbc6.jar:连接Oracle12c所需的驱动程序
- commons-dbutils.jar:简化数据库的操作
- 其他可能需要的依赖
2. 配置数据库连接信息
在连接Oracle12c之前,需要配置数据库连接信息,包括:
- 数据库的URL:指定要连接的数据库的地址和端口
- 用户名和密码:用于身份验证的凭据
- 其他可能需要的配置项
3. 编写Java代码连接数据库
一旦准备好依赖并配置好数据库连接信息,就可以编写Java代码来连接Oracle12c数据库了。以下是一个简单的示例:
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
public class OracleConnectionExample {
public static void main(String[] args) {
Connection connection = null;
try {
// 加载数据库驱动
Class.forName("oracle.jdbc.driver.OracleDriver");
// 创建数据库连接
connection = DriverManager.getConnection("jdbc:oracle:thin:@localhost:1521:XE", "username", "password");
// 执行数据库操作
// ...
} catch (ClassNotFoundException e) {
e.printStackTrace();
} catch (SQLException e) {
e.printStackTrace();
} finally {
// 关闭数据库连接
if (connection != null) {
try {
connection.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
}
}
}
4. 执行数据库操作
通过Java连接到Oracle12c数据库后,可以执行各种数据库操作,比如查询、插入、更新和删除数据。可以使用Java提供的JDBC接口或者通过封装的ORM框架(如Hibernate、MyBatis等)来实现。具体操作的代码将根据项目需求而定。
总结
本文介绍了如何使用Java连接Oracle12c数据库。首先需要确保项目中添加了相关的依赖,然后配置数据库连接信息。接下来编写Java代码连接数据库,并在连接成功后执行数据库操作。通过本文的指导,开发者可以轻松地连接Oracle12c数据库并进行各种操作。
感谢您阅读本文,希望能为您在使用Java连接Oracle12c数据库方面提供帮助。
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...